If `process_comment` is `True` then comment will be added with comment_key |
|
|
|
(default=`'#comment'`) to then tag which contains comment |
|
|
|
|
|
|
|
For example, given this input: |
|
|
|
<a> |
|
|
|
<b> |
|
|
|
<!-- b comment --> |
|
|
|
<c> |
|
|
|
<!-- c comment --> |
|
|
|
1 |
|
|
|
</c> |
|
|
|
<d>2</d> |
|
|
|
</b> |
|
|
|
</a> |
|
|
|
|
|
|
|
If called with process_comment=True, it will produce |
|
|
|
this dictionary: |
|
|
|
'a': { |
|
|
|
'b': { |
|
|
|
'#comment': 'b comment', |
|
|
|
'c': { |
|
|
|
|
|
|
|
'#comment': 'c comment', |
|
|
|
'#text': '1', |
|
|
|
}, |
|
|
|
'd': '2', |
|
|
|
}, |
|
|
|
} |
|
|
|
""" |
